The core of the Chanel illuminating powder experience lies in the *Poudre Lumière* line. These highlighting powders are designed not just to add a touch of shimmer, but to truly capture and reflect light, creating a naturally luminous and radiant complexion. The finely milled texture ensures a seamless blend, avoiding any harsh lines or unnatural shine. Unlike many highlighting powders that can appear overly glittery or frosty, *Poudre Lumière* offers a subtle, buildable luminosity that enhances the skin's natural beauty. This makes it suitable for a variety of skin tones and makeup styles, from everyday natural looks to more glamorous evening appearances.
POUDRE LUMIÈRE Highlighting powder 10 (Ivory Gold): The Luminosity Standard
As recommended, shade 10 Ivory Gold is a versatile choice for many complexions. Its delicate gold undertones subtly warm the skin, providing a radiant glow without appearing overly orange or brassy. This shade is particularly flattering on fair to light-medium skin tones, adding a touch of warmth and dimension without overwhelming the face. The finely milled particles ensure a smooth, even application, preventing any noticeable shimmer or glitter. The result is a healthy, luminous complexion that looks naturally radiant, as if lit from within. This shade is perfect for achieving that coveted "no-makeup makeup" look, or as a subtle highlight to enhance cheekbones, brow bones, and the cupid's bow.
Beyond Ivory Gold: Exploring the Spectrum of Poudre Lumière Shades
While Ivory Gold is a popular choice, the *Poudre Lumière* line offers a range of shades to suit diverse skin tones and preferences. Shades like 20 (often a slightly deeper, warmer gold) and 40 (potentially a more bronzed or deeper gold) cater to medium to deeper complexions, offering a similar radiant finish but with adjusted undertones to complement warmer skin tones. Each shade is carefully formulated to provide a natural-looking luminosity, adapting to individual skin tones without appearing artificial or overly shimmery. The specific undertones within each shade are subtly nuanced, offering a sophisticated level of customization to achieve the desired glow.
The Chanel Perles de Lumiere Illuminating Blush Powder Review: A Different Approach to Luminosity
While the *Poudre Lumière* highlighting powders focus on a subtle, radiant glow, the *Chanel Perles de Lumiere Illuminating Blush Powder* offers a slightly different approach. This product often incorporates a more pronounced shimmer and a wider range of colors, allowing for more playful and dramatic highlighting effects. Reviews generally praise its delicate texture and the way it imparts a soft, luminous flush to the cheeks. However, it might be considered less subtle than the *Poudre Lumière* highlighting powders, making it a better choice for those seeking a more noticeable, impactful highlight. The versatility of the *Perles de Lumiere* blush powders lies in its ability to add both color and luminosity, making it a multi-functional product in one's makeup bag.
